Hi team,

Before I hand off the 3.2 release, please note the humidity sensor drift reported on Verdana controllers in the Elmbrook trial site. Drift exceeds 4% after roughly ten days of continuous operation; firmware 3.2.1 adds an automatic recalibration cycle every 72 hours. Support should advise growers to install 3.2.1 and trigger a manual recalibration once. The hotfix bundle must be verified before distribution, so I'm including the signing key used for the 3.2.1 packages below.

release key, fahof-yagap: bky3_m5d

# Log sampling for the Wrennet notification service
# This service emits roughly 40k log lines per minute at peak, so we
# sample INFO at 5% and keep WARN/ERROR at 100%. If support needs full
# traces for an incident, flip sample_rate to 1.0 for no more than one
# hour — the sink fills quickly. Sampled logs are written to the store below.

replica DSN, yadup-hahig: mongodb://gilys_svc:Mx@db-5f8f.norvasoft.internal:5432/eliion

Minutes — Management Meeting, Vexlor Industries

Attendees agreed to a write-down of aging stock at the Draymoor warehouse, chiefly the Corvex-3 fittings line. Finance confirmed the adjustment will post this quarter. Marta Delven will brief auditors; operations will clear shelf space by month-end. For the incoming director: disposal options are still open. The confidential note on forward plans follows below.

internal memo for kajef-bagaf: Silionax Freight is in early talks to buy Silathax Freight for about $30.4 million. The Aldael launch date is January 3, and nothing goes to the press before then.

**Checklist item 7 — Kiosk watchdog (Perchstone v4.2)**

Verify the watchdog restarts the shell within 10s of a frozen render loop. Test on both kiosk hardware revisions; the older boards need the longer timeout flag. Confirm restart events land in the fleet log and that three consecutive restarts trigger the maintenance screen, not a loop. Sign off in the sync doc. Record the watchdog build under the token below.

session token of bajeg-bajop = htk4_6c57